White Advent Candle . As the central focal point of the advent wreath, the white candle embodies the culmination of the season, radiating a sense of spiritual significance and hope. The fourth and final candle, typically white, embodies the purity, light, and joy brought by the anticipated arrival of christ. The three advent candle colors—purple, pink, and white—symbolically represent the spiritual preparation that believers undergo to prepare their hearts for the birth (or coming) of the lord, jesus christ.
